CSS3動畫hover使得網(wǎng)頁更加生動有趣,能夠讓用戶更加愉悅地瀏覽網(wǎng)頁。下面我們來看一些有關(guān)CSS3動畫hover的技巧。
/* 在hover中改變背景顏色 */ .box { background-color: #ffffff; transition: background-color 0.3s ease; } .box:hover { background-color: #000000; } /* 在hover中旋轉(zhuǎn)圖片 */ .image { transition: transform 0.3s ease; } .image:hover { transform: rotate(180deg); } /* 在hover中改變字體顏色 */ .text { color: #000000; transition: color 0.3s ease; } .text:hover { color: #ffffff; } /* 在hover中改變邊框顏色 */ .button { border: 1px solid #ffffff; transition: border-color 0.3s ease; } .button:hover { border-color: #000000; }
利用CSS3動畫hover不僅能夠改變元素的樣式,還能夠增加交互效果,提升用戶體驗。通過hover,我們能夠讓元素出現(xiàn)/消失、放大/縮小、旋轉(zhuǎn)等等。
除了改變元素的樣式,我們還可以給元素添加hover事件,使得當用戶鼠標懸浮在元素上時觸發(fā)相應(yīng)的事件。比如,我們可以為按鈕添加hover事件,當用戶懸浮時彈出提示信息等。
總之,利用CSS3動畫hover可以讓網(wǎng)頁更加生動,給用戶帶來更好的體驗。
上一篇css3動畫 線變長
下一篇css3動畫不停止